ludoo wrote:
Great series, no. #2 and #8 stand out from all the rest for me. And somehow I find #1 disturbing. Smile

PS - can you share some details about your postprocessing? Colour and contrast look really great.


There is nothing particular in post-production, I use Image Data Converter (the Sony software) for the RAW.
Using Gimp if I need to increase contrast and sharpness .....
The colors of these pictures came out well on camera, I have not touched, I think colors are TRIOPLAN ...
